SummaryLocal-first Obsidian vault MCP server for Codex, Claude Desktop, and other MCP clients. Works directly with markdown files, no Obsidian plugin, API key, cloud service, or running Obsidian app required. Includes read-only mode, backup-on-write, path isolation, and setup examples.Local-first external brain CLI for coding agents. SQLite-backed context, graph-aware recall via FTS5 and RRF, and governed memory with explicit promote and review gates. Ships Codex and Claude Code host shims and a native MCP server.
